Development of Biodegerable EcoFriendly Herbal Coated Sanitary Napkin

Sumithra Murugesan

Sanitary napkins are available now are non-biodegradable and also cause severe infections there by affecting women’s health through the chemical dioxins are toxic and carcinogenic. Considering this drawback, sanitary napkins are made of natural fibres to overcome this challenge. In the present study, naturally available bamboo fiber and cotton fibre which are easily available, biodegradable and cost effective were used. Another advantage of using the natural materials was their characteristics like porosity and retention of fluid for a longer time. Selected herbs were coated on sanitary napkins and the performance of sanitary napkin was assessed by antibacterial activity, antifungal activity and anti-odor test. This study proved that biodegradable material and herbal coated disposable sanitary napkin confirm that the sanitary napkins treated with herbs has sufficient properties and are safer to use than the available commercial napkins are hygienic and 100% ecofriendly.
